Classroom Strategies to Support Emotional Development in Children
Did you know that supporting emotional development in children is just as important as fostering their cognitive development? It’s true! Research has shown that emotional intelligence is a strong predictor of future success and happiness. So, as educators, it’s vital to implement effective classroom strategies that support children’s emotional development. 
But where do you start? In this article, we will explore classroom strategies that can help support emotional development in children. From creating a safe and inclusive environment to promoting self-regulation and empathy, we will cover it all. We will also delve into the importance of understanding children’s emotions and how to foster healthy emotional expression.
Importance of emotional development in kids in early years
Emotional development in kids during the early years of their life is crucial for their overall well-being and success in life. 
Here are five reasons why emotional development is so important during this time:
Helps in building relationships: During the early years, children are learning how to build relationships with others. By developing emotional intelligence, they are better equipped to communicate effectively, form strong bonds, and work together with others.
Helps in developing empathy: Empathy is the ability to understand and share the feelings of others. By learning to recognize and understand their own emotions, children are better able to develop empathy for others, which is essential for building positive relationships.
Helps in handling stress: Emotional development helps children learn how to handle stress and regulate their emotions. This is a crucial life skill that will help them cope with challenges and setbacks in the future.
Helps in achieving academic success: Research has shown that children who receive social-emotional support during their early years tend to achieve better academic outcomes. Emotional development helps children develop the skills they need to succeed in school and beyond.
Helps in achieving lifelong success: Emotional development is not just important for success in the early years, but it also sets children up for a lifetime of success and happiness. By prioritizing emotional development during this critical period, we can help children develop the skills they need to thrive in all areas of their lives.
An educator’s strategy for teaching social-emotional skills plays a vital role in a child’s well-rounded and balanced education. To achieve this, teachers must be attentive to the unique needs of each child and tailor their lessons and interventions accordingly. 
Here’s how educators can support emotional development in children:
Be a caring listener for every child As a teacher, your presence and attention can be a source of confidence for a child dealing with difficult life circumstances. Providing positive attention is crucial for their self-image and development. It is essential to guide them as you build their trust, letting them know that you are there to help. Some learners may require additional support to feel self-assured and secure. Therefore, it is crucial to ensure that the learning environment is responsive to their social and emotional needs. By doing so, you can create a safe and supportive space that fosters growth and development.
Boosting emotional literacy Enhancing emotional literacy involves developing skills to recognize, understand, and express emotions in a positive and healthy manner. Children who do not learn how to use emotional language may struggle with identifying and labeling their own feelings, as well as understanding and empathizing with the emotions of others. Teaching emotional literacy to children is crucial in building their self-esteem, self-confidence, and emotional self-regulation skills. Here are some strategies that can be employed to enhance emotional literacy in every child:
Label and exemplify different emotions, including both positive and negative ones. Emphasize the importance of understanding and expressing emotions, and teach children appropriate ways of doing so.
Teach children how to recognize their own emotions as well as the emotions of others. Provide scenarios and encourage them to describe how they would feel in those situations.
Validate children’s emotions and create a safe space for them to express their feelings. Offer your full attention and reassurance.
Provide children with coping strategies to manage anger or upset, such as using a stress ball, playing with playdough, engaging in physical activities like jumping jacks, writing letters, or jumping on a trampoline. These strategies can help children calm down and provide a healthy outlet for their unpleasant emotions.
Foster meaningful connections Friendship skills are important for children to develop as they learn how to interact and work with others. Friendships provide opportunities for children to practice sharing, cooperation, taking turns, and resolving conflicts. Here are some ways to help children develop their friendship skills:
Set a good example by modeling appropriate friendship skills in your interactions with children and other adults.
Plan activities that specifically teach friendship skills, such as helping others, sharing, waiting for one’s turn, and working as a team.
Encourage and acknowledge positive behavior when children work together and help each other. Encourage other children to do the same.
Implement a buddy system where children support and collaborate with each other. For example, if a child is struggling with a particular subject, assign a peer who is knowledgeable in that subject to work with them.
Provide opportunities for children to work in groups, where they can learn to negotiate with their peers, develop leadership skills, and contribute their strengths to the group.
Recognizing emotions in ourselves and others Empathy entails the ability to recognize and comprehend the situations and emotions of others. It involves being attuned to the feelings of others and responding appropriately. When teaching children about empathy, it is essential to help them develop the skills to differentiate between their own emotions and those of others. Cultivating empathy is crucial in nurturing children’s emotional literacy. As an educator, you can support students in becoming more mindful of their own emotions and using that awareness to understand others in the following ways:
Model and reinforce various behaviors related to empathy.
Engage in activities that highlight similarities and differences among individuals to illustrate interconnectedness and individuality.
Encourage students to be observant of how their peers are feeling and provide opportunities for them to check in on each other.
Activities such as role-playing and role reversals can teach children how to empathize by putting themselves in others’ shoes.
Fostering problem-solving abilities Problem-solving and conflict-resolution skills are critical for children’s social-emotional development. When faced with challenges, it’s important to teach children how to manage the situation effectively and find solutions. This can help reduce impulsive behavior or aggression. Consider the following strategies for developing children’s problem-solving skills:
Identify the problem: Encourage children to vocalize the issue they are facing. Simply stating the problem out loud can often make a significant difference for a child who is feeling stuck or overwhelmed.
Foster critical thinking: Allow children to think and generate multiple solutions to common classroom challenges. Brainstorming should be encouraged, even if ideas may seem silly or far-fetched.
Recognize and provide feedback: Acknowledge and praise children who demonstrate good problem-solving skills. Positive reinforcement can reinforce and encourage further development of these skills.
Teach about consequences: Help children understand that every solution has consequences, both positive and negative. Role-playing activities can be used as a tool to illustrate this concept and deepen their understanding.

WHAT MYSTREET CHARACTERS WENT TO COLLEGE/TRADE SCHOOL/ETC FOR VS WHAT THEY WORK AS
Aphmau - Childhood Development degree -> Child Welfare Social Worker / Part time Daycare worker
Aaron - Architecture degree -> Construction Manager
Garroth - Entrepreneurship degree-> Sales Manager (at his father’s company)
Zane - Psychology degree-> Human Resources worker (at his father’s company)
Laurance - Engineering -> Mechanical Engineer for cars
Katelyn - Army -> Exercise Science degree -> Personal Trainer
KC - Manages her own restaurant
Lucinda - Witchcraft degree (yes I made that up) -> Potion Mixer
Dante - Computer Science -> Software Developer
Travis - Economics degree -> Bartender
Cadenza - Textiles degree -> Dress Designer
Gene - Engineering degree (he dropped out) -> Waiter, Retail Worker, Garbage Man, EMT
Nicole - Nursing degree (switched majors -> Biomedical Engineering degree -> Medical Technologist
Ivy - Nursing degree -> Nurse
Teony - Pyschology -> Children’s Therapist
Kim - Library Science -> Librarian

A Deeper Dive into Child Care Costs Nowdays 
When it comes to child care in 2023, parents are presented with an array of options. The diverse segments within the childcare industry each come with their own price tags, intricacies, and benefits. Breaking down these categories can offer a clearer picture of what to expect financially and the value they bring to the table.
Daycares
The go-to for many families, daycare centers remain at the forefront of childcare choices. In the current year, these centers have witnessed consistent growth in terms of cost. If we were to put a figure on it, parents should brace themselves to shell out between $800 and $1,500 monthly for each child for after school daycare program. 
But what’s driving these prices upwards? Several elements come into play. The geographical location of the daycare, the ratio of caregivers to children, and the types of facilities and amenities they provide are primary determinants.
Babysitters and Nannies
For families seeking a more personalized touch or those in need of sporadic care, babysitters become the go-to. Their rates, predominantly dictated by the duration and timing of care, hover around $15 to $25 per hour. Nannies, however, are in a league of their own. They offer extended, dedicated care, often living with the family or working full-time. Their compensation reflects their extensive role, with weekly salaries oscillating between $500 and $1,000.
After-School Programs
With the modern work environment often stretching beyond the school bell, after-school programs have become indispensable for many families. Parents can anticipate costs ranging from $200 to $500 monthly. But it’s not all about the expenses. The integration of tools such as after school program software has revolutionized these setups. Efficiency, streamlined communication, and enhanced program structuring are now the order of the day, thanks to these digital solutions.

Croup
Tumblr media
I. Introduction to Croup
A. Definition of Croup
Children who have croup will experience swelling and inflammation of the upper airways, particularly the windpipe and voice box. It is typically brought on by viral infections, and symptoms include a peculiar barking cough and occasionally breathing problems. The children between the ages of 6 months to 3 years is the age group which is the most affected with croup. This necessitates having access to adequate medical treatment for symptom alleviation and management.
B. Brief explanation of its prevalence in children
Children frequently have croup, and the fall and winter seasons are when it is most common. It is a common respiratory illness that affects 3% of kids between the ages of 6 months and 3 every year. The majority of croup cases are minor and treatable at home, and boys are somewhat more likely than girls to acquire it.
II. Causes and Risk Factors
Tumblr media
A. The main cause is viral infections
Children’s croup is primarily brought on by viral illnesses. The most frequently associated parainfluenza viruses with croup are type 1 and type 2 viruses. Other diseases like measles, influenza, respiratory, adenovirus etc. can give rise to Croup.
B. Viruses frequently linked to croup
Croup in children is frequently attributed to a number of viruses. The symptoms of croup are brought on by the inflammation of the upper airways brought on by these viral infections.
C. Age group at higher risk
A child’s chance of getting croup increases between the ages of 6 months and 3 years. This age group is more prone to the viral illnesses that cause croup, mainly parainfluenza viruses. Croup can also strike older kids, but it does so less frequently. Younger kids are more susceptible to the disease due to their smaller airways and immature immune systems.
D. Additional risk factors promoting the development of croup
In addition to age, a number of other risk factors can influence the onset of croup in kids. These include having a history of croup or upper airway problems, smoking, going to daycare or school, residing in congested areas, and having underlying respiratory diseases like asthma. These elements may make viral infections more likely.
III. Signs and Symptoms
Tumblr media
Typically, an upper respiratory infection is followed by the signs and symptoms of croup. A harsh, barking cough that sounds like a seal or a dog is the primary symptom of croup. A hoarse voice, trouble breathing or stridor (a high-pitched sound when inhaling), fever, and a runny nose are additional typical symptoms. Oftentimes during night, the cough and respiratory difficulties get worse. In extreme circumstances, the kid could display retractions — a visible drawing in of the chest when breathing — and cyanosis — a bluish staining of the skin — both signs of respiratory distress that necessitate prompt medical intervention.
IV. Diagnosis
Tumblr media
A physical examination by a medical practitioner who listens for the distinctive barking cough and stridor is usually required to diagnose croup. Consideration is also given to the child’s medical background, especially any recent upper respiratory illnesses. To evaluate airway obstruction, X-rays or other imaging studies may occasionally be utilized. V. Treatment and Management
Tumblr media
Croup management and therapy are based on how bad the symptoms are. With home care, such as rest, hydration, and the use of a cool mist humidifier, mild cases frequently get better. Over-the-counter medicines and fever reducers can help to lessen inconvenience. Hospitalization may be necessary for severe cases, where medicinal treatments such corticosteroids or epinephrine may be given to enhance breathing and minimize airway inflammation. In these situations, it is crucial to closely monitor the child’s respiratory health. In order to ensure the child’s comfort and wellbeing during the recovery process, constant observation and reassurance are essential croup care techniques, regardless of the severity.
VI. Complications and Prevention
Tumblr media
Although they are relatively uncommon, croup complications can include severe respiratory distress, pneumonia, and, in the most extreme circumstances, respiratory collapse. Strategies for prevention concentrate on limiting exposure to the viruses that cause croup. Frequently washing your hands and avoiding contact with infectious people can reduce your risk of contracting an infection. Croup can be prevented with the help of an influenza and other viral vaccine. Severe croup episodes can be prevented by maintaining overall health, which includes treating underlying respiratory disorders like asthma. The signs and symptoms of croup must be taught to the parents and the care givers, in order to seek proper medical advice and avoid complications.
VII. When to Seek Emergency Care
Tumblr media
If a child with croup exhibits severe respiratory distress, such as marked difficulty breathing, major retractions, or bluish darkening of the skin (cyanosis), parents or caregivers immediately seek emergency medical attention. Lethargy, excitement, or rapid breathing might potentially be signs of a serious ailment. To avoid potentially fatal complications, quick examination and treatment at a hospital are required in such situations.
